Tardih - Sahjanwa, Gorakhpur
Tardih is a village situated in the Sahjanwa tehsil of Gorakhpur district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 25 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sahjanwa and around 21 km from the district headquarters in Gorakhpur. Bhagwanp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Tardih village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Tardih is 185054. The village covers a total geographical area of 33.42 hectares and falls under the 273209 pincode. Gorakhpur is the nearest town, located about 215 km away.

Population of Tardih
As per Census 2011, Tardih village has a total population of 5 people, consisting of 2 males and 3 females. The village has 1 households and a sex ratio of 1,500 females per 1,000 males. The village has 3 literate and 2 illiterate residents.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Tardih are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 5 | 2 | 3 |
| Literate Population | 3 | 2 | 1 |
| Illiterate Population | 2 | - | 2 |
